Melissa Plush Artist Statement
I have loved everything about photography all my life. I received my Bachelor of Fine Arts in Photography at the University of Louisville and a Master of Fine Arts in Cinema and Photography at Southern Illinois University at Carbondale.
​
I create traditional photographic works and digital collages. My collage work is created through digital imagery, film, textures, papers, found objects, and various materials combined into Photoshop. Most of the imagery collected is from my daily photographs or film archives. I am interested in creating collages that allow me to imaginatively express my fears, dreams, desires, and views of the world. Typically my collages explore ideas such as identity, nature, chaos, serenity, and isolation. I enjoy collecting similar and dissimilar pieces and then collaging them together to form a new reality or make a statement about the current reality in which we live.
More recently, I have enjoyed exploring travel, landscape, and street photography. Capturing the simplicity of light and shadow in the environment helps me slow down, be patient, and enjoy the beauty of the natural world. Photography is a way for me to connect with people and communicate my stories to my audience.
